Hole 11 – Par 4 – 391 yards
The green on this 11th hole sits in a punch bowl surrounded by dunes. The best advice for this hole would be to hit the approach shot down the left hand side of the fairway. However an approach shot too far down the left hand side will see players end up in deep rough. The bunkers at the front have been relocated so that they eat more into the putting surface creating a challenging par 4 hole.
